Lawyer says city can decide bridge's fate |
|
More than 50 people wanting the city to save the Shober Bridge attended
the Salisbury City Council meeting this past week, some speaking in
favor of a rehabilitation, and against a demolition that Norfolk
Southern Railroad insists on. The Historic Salisbury Foundation presented a detailed presentation to
the City Council. The largest portion of the presentation came from the
foundation's lawyer, who said the railroad has no power over the city's
decision to rehabilitate or tear down the bridge.
